ath5k: in-flash macs and eeprom for mach-eap7660d

This adds ath5k_platform.h to mac80211 and patches ath5k to respect
MAC addresses and eeprom content from platform_data, if supplied.

+#ifndef _LINUX_ATH5K_PLATFORM_H
+#define _LINUX_ATH5K_PLATFORM_H
+
+#define ATH5K_PLAT_EEP_MAX_WORDS 2048
+
+struct ath5k_platform_data {
+ u16 *eeprom_data;
+ u8 *macaddr;
+};
+
+#endif /* _LINUX_ATH5K_PLATFORM_H */

@@ -34,6 +37,18 @@
static int ath5k_hw_eeprom_read(struct ath5k_hw *ah, u32 offset, u16 *data)
{
u32 status, timeout;
+ struct ath5k_platform_data *pdata = NULL;
+
+ if (ah->ah_sc->pdev)
+ pdata = ah->ah_sc->pdev->dev.platform_data;
+
+ if (pdata && pdata->eeprom_data && pdata->eeprom_data[0] == AR5K_EEPROM_MAGIC_VALUE)
+ {
+ ATH5K_INFO(ah->ah_sc, "using eeprom-content from platform_data\n");
+ if (offset >= ATH5K_PLAT_EEP_MAX_WORDS) return -EIO;
+ *data = pdata->eeprom_data[offset];
+ return 0;
+ }

/*
- * Read the MAC address from eeprom
+ * Read the MAC address from eeprom or platform_data
*/
int ath5k_eeprom_read_mac(struct ath5k_hw *ah, u8 *mac)
{
@@ -1796,6 +1810,16 @@
u32 total, offset;
u16 data;
int octet, ret;
+ struct ath5k_platform_data *pdata = NULL;
+
+ if (ah->ah_sc->pdev)
+ pdata = ah->ah_sc->pdev->dev.platform_data;
+
+ if (pdata && pdata->macaddr)
+ {
+ memcpy(mac, pdata->macaddr, ETH_ALEN);
+ return 0;
+ }
